GitHub上如何下载源码:详细步骤和指南

在当今的开源时代,GitHub作为最流行的代码托管平台,拥有无数的开源项目和代码库。无论是个人开发者还是大型团队,GitHub都为代码的共享与管理提供了极大的便利。本文将为你详细介绍如何在GitHub上下载源码,包括多种方法和注意事项。

目录

  1. 什么是GitHub?
  2. GitHub上的源码是什么?
  3. 如何下载GitHub源码?
  4. 使用GitHub Desktop下载源码
  5. 如何管理下载的源码?
  6. 常见问题解答

什么是GitHub?

GitHub是一个代码托管平台,允许用户使用Git版本控制系统进行版本管理。用户可以在GitHub上创建和管理代码库,进行代码分享和协作开发。

GitHub上的源码是什么?

GitHub上的源码是指存储在代码库中的计算机程序的源代码。它可以是一个简单的单文件项目,也可以是一个复杂的多模块系统。用户可以自由查看和下载这些源码,并在遵循相应开源协议的前提下进行修改和使用。

如何下载GitHub源码?

下载GitHub上的源码有多种方法,主要包括使用Git命令、直接下载ZIP文件和使用GitHub Desktop等工具。

使用Git命令下载源码

  1. 安装Git:在下载源码之前,确保你的计算机上已安装Git。如果尚未安装,可以访问Git官网下载并安装。

  2. 打开命令行工具:Windows用户可以使用cmd或PowerShell,Mac用户可以使用终端。

  3. 克隆代码库:找到你要下载的代码库页面,复制其HTTPS或SSH地址。使用命令:
    bash git clone <代码库地址>

    例如: bash git clone https://github.com/username/repository.git

  4. 进入项目文件夹:使用命令cd repository进入下载的项目文件夹。

直接下载ZIP文件

如果你不想使用命令行,也可以直接下载ZIP文件:

  1. 访问项目页面:打开你希望下载的GitHub项目页面。
  2. 找到绿色的“Code”按钮:点击该按钮后,选择“Download ZIP”。
  3. 解压缩文件:下载完成后,使用压缩软件解压缩文件,便可以访问源码。

使用GitHub Desktop下载源码

GitHub Desktop是一个友好的桌面应用程序,允许用户更方便地与GitHub交互。下载步骤如下:

  1. 下载和安装GitHub Desktop:访问GitHub Desktop官网进行下载和安装。
  2. 登录你的GitHub账户:安装完成后,打开应用程序并使用你的GitHub账户进行登录。
  3. 克隆代码库:在应用程序中,点击“File”菜单,选择“Clone repository”。输入代码库的地址后,选择保存路径,然后点击“Clone”即可下载源码。

如何管理下载的源码?

一旦你成功下载了源码,你可能会想了解如何管理这些文件:

  • 版本控制:使用Git命令进行版本管理,定期提交更改。
  • 使用分支:为不同的功能或修复创建分支,以便于管理和合并。
  • 更新源码:定期使用命令git pull来更新你的本地代码库。

常见问题解答

Q1: GitHub上的源码是免费的吗?

A1: 是的,大多数GitHub上的开源源码都是免费的,但请注意遵循相应的开源协议。

Q2: 如何找到特定项目的源码?

A2: 你可以使用GitHub的搜索功能,通过关键词、标签或用户进行查找。

Q3: 如何确保下载的源码是安全的?

A3: 尽量选择知名度高、受信任的项目,并查看项目的贡献者和活动状态。

Q4: 如果我只想查看源码,是否需要下载?

A4: 你可以直接在GitHub页面查看源码,无需下载。

Q5: GitHub代码库有大小限制吗?

A5: 是的,单个代码库的大小限制为100MB,GitHub还对大文件有更严格的管理。

通过以上方法和步骤,你应该能够顺利在GitHub上下载到源码。无论是个人学习还是项目开发,GitHub都是一个不可或缺的工具。希望这篇文章能够帮助你更好地利用GitHub!

正文完